0%

Command-Line Mysql Client使用教程

一、进入Mysql Client交互模式

1.1、命令

1
mysql -h HostName/Ip -P PortNumber -u User -pPassword [--vertical]

1.2、命令选项含义

1.2.1、“-h HostName/Ip”

指定Mysql Server地址。

1.2.2、“-P PortNumber”

指定Mysql Server监听端口。

1.2.3、“-u User”

指定登录Mysql Server的用户。

1.2.4、“-pPassword”

指定相应用户登录Mysql Server所使用密码。

1.2.5、“–vertical”

SQL查询结果以垂直形式展示。作者认为,垂直形式比水平形式更清晰。
SQL查询以“\G”结尾,也可使得SQL查询结果以垂直形式展示。

二、进入Mysql Client交互模式后,常用命令

进入Mysql交互模式后,可执行两类命令:“SQL查询语句”和“Mysql Client功能命令”。接下来介绍几个常用命令,其中既有属于“SQL查询语句”类别的,也有属于“Mysql Client功能命令”类别的。

2.1、exit/quit命令

退出Mysql Client交互模式。比如exit;

2.2、source命令

以一个文件路径作为参数,解析执行文件中内容。比如source /home/dsl/a.sql;

2.3、status命令

查询Mysql Server状态信息。比如status;

2.4、tee命令

以一个文件路径作为参数,将所有终端模拟器(比如Gnome Terminal)所打印信息同步打印到该文件,便于我们分析和处理SQL查询结果。比如tee /home/dsl/mysql.out;

2.5、use命令

以一个Database名称作为参数,将该Database设为默认Database。比如use dslztx;

2.6、charset命令

以一个字符集名称作为参数,指定Mysql Client使用的字符集。注意跟图1中的字符集配置结合使用。比如charset gbk;

图1


参考文献: [1]mysql --help [2]Mysql Client交互模式内执行`help`命令
您的支持将鼓励我继续分享!